Sensor size, to scale
Lumix GH7
17.3 × 13 mm · Compact / large-type
225 mm² area
Lumix S1 II
35.6 × 23.8 mm · Full Frame
847 mm² area
3.8× larger sensor area = shallower depth of field and better low-light performance.

What's the resolution difference between the Lumix GH7 and Lumix S1 II?
Lumix GH7 is 25.2 MP and Lumix S1 II is 24.1 MP, so the Lumix GH7 captures more detail for cropping and large prints.
Do the Lumix GH7 and Lumix S1 II have in-body image stabilization?
Lumix GH7 has 7.5-stop in-body image stabilization, while Lumix S1 II has 8-stop in-body image stabilization.
Which shoots faster bursts — the Lumix GH7 or the Lumix S1 II?
Lumix GH7 reaches 75 fps electronic. Lumix S1 II reaches 70 fps electronic.
What's the weight difference between the Lumix GH7 and Lumix S1 II?
Lumix GH7 weighs 805 g and Lumix S1 II weighs 800 g, so the Lumix S1 II is 5 g lighter.
Do the Lumix GH7 and Lumix S1 II record 4K video?
Lumix GH7: 4K up to 120p. Lumix S1 II: 6K Open Gate (max), 4K up to 120p.
Are the Lumix GH7 and Lumix S1 II weather sealed?
Lumix GH7: Yes. Lumix S1 II: Yes.
